All you need to know about an Ophthalmologist

When you’re suffering from any kind of eye disease and require immediate treatment, an ophthalmologist comes into the picture. What is an ophthalmologist? They are highly trained experts who specialize in diagnosing and treating any eye condition.


They are trained to work with patients of all ages, from infants to seniors, and have extensive knowledge in the fields of anatomy, physiology, and pathology of the eye.

Before we start, let’s clear this out. There are three types of eye doctors that sound similar and have overlaying job descriptions. Let clear this confusion,


  1. Opticians are experts in helping you choose the perfect frames for your glasses and can provide useful information about various lens types and coatings. However, they cannot perform eye exams, write prescriptions or provide treatment for eye-related conditions.
  2. Optometrists are highly skilled professionals who can assess your vision, diagnose and treat a variety of eye disorders, and prescribe eyeglasses or contact lenses. While not medical doctors or surgeons, they are authorized to prescribe certain medications for eye-related issues.
  3. Ophthalmologists are medical doctors with expertise in eye care and are equipped to diagnose and treat a wide range of eye conditions. They offer services such as eye exams, vision testing, and prescriptions for glasses or contacts, and can perform surgery and offer follow-up care.


Training and Education of an Ophthalmologist

To become an ophthalmologist, you need to complete four years of medical school, followed by a one-year internship and a three-year residency in ophthalmology.


During the residency, you will be gaining extensive experience in the diagnosis and treatment of eye diseases and conditions. After completing the residency, you can choose to complete additional training in a subspecialty of ophthalmology.


This can involve additional years of residency or fellowship training to gain expertise in a specific area of eye care, such as the cornea and external diseases, glaucoma, neuro-ophthalmology, or retina and vitreous.


You must also obtain a license to practice medicine in the state where you plan to work. This requires passing a rigorous exam that tests your knowledge and understanding of medical and surgical procedures related to eye care.

 

What Does an Ophthalmologist Do?

Ophthalmologists perform a wide range of tasks related to eye care, including:

  1. Diagnosis and treatment of eye diseases and conditions: Ophthalmologists diagnose and treat a wide range of eye diseases, including glaucoma, cataracts, mac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, and many others.
  2. Prescribing and fitting glasses and contact lenses: Ophthalmologists can prescribe corrective lenses for patients who have refractive errors such as myopia, hyperopia, and astigmatism.
  3. Performing eye surgery: Ophthalmologists at the best eye hospital in Mumbai are trained to perform a variety of eye surgeries, including LASIK, cataract surgery, corneal transplant surgery, and others.
  4. Providing emergency eye care: Ophthalmologists can provide urgent care for eye injuries, infections, and other acute eye conditions.
